1 can artichoke hearts, drained 1 green bell peppers, chopped 1 sweet onion, chopped 1 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ded 1 cup mild cheddar cheese, shredded 1 Boboli pizza crust or canned biscuits to make individuals 1 cup Alfredo Sauce (or home made mixture - see below for recipe) pepper, Cajun seasoning, garlic powder On pizza crust evenly spread Alfredo sauce. Next add quartered artichoke hearts to cover almost entire crust. Add onions and bell pepper, sprinkle pepper on top. Cover with cheddar then mozzarella cheese. Sprinkle more pepper on top. Bake at 425 for 10 minutes then broil for 4 minutes or until cheese is brown. ----------------------- Easy Alfredo Sauce 3 cups of milk On LOW HEAT warm 3 cups of milk, one cup evaporated milk, and 1/2 butter. Stir constantly so milk and cream do not curdle. As mixture warms up, remove 1/4 cup from pot then mix that with 2 to 3 tablespoons flour. If mixture is too thick, add more liquid. When all lumps are removed, slowly add flour and milk mixture. Stir constantly during this process. Add a dash of salt, pepper, Cajun seasoning and Oregano to taste. Raise heat to medium and cook sauce until it thickens. A wisk would work better at this point to stir to keep the consistency of the sauce even. When thickened to you liking... enjoy! Serves 4-6. |
